Greenhouse Gas Estimation for Colombia in 2020
The database includes the estimation of Greenhouse Gases for rice production, calculated for each producer. | description | The database includes the estimation of Greenhouse Gases for rice production, calculated for each producer. It compiles the input variables necessary for the calculations, the factors selected according to the IPCC methodology, and the resulting estimates in CO2 equivalent. The database also includes a variable dictionary.
Methodology:We applied the most recent IPCC tier one methodology, taking into account emissions from methane (as detailed in the document "Cropland," chapter 5 of the 2019 Refinement to the IPCC Guidelines, IPCC, 2019a), as well as nitrous oxide and carbon dioxide (as detailed in Chapter 11 of the 2019 Refinement to the IPCC Guidelines, IPCC, 2019b).
